Paul Nothaft 40eb03f0d8 fix(tests): raise jest timeouts to survive the growing migration chain (#860)
The 3.94.0-beta.0 release PR (#859) failed its backend job on
workflowEngine.test.js: bootCrmDb() runs every core migration in
beforeAll, and with migrations 163-165 merged the setup crossed the
suite's jest.setTimeout(30000) on CI runners — the log shows migration
099 still seeding after the hook timed out. Same pass is green locally
and passed on #857's rebase minutes earlier: borderline-slow, not
deterministic.

- jest.config.js: testTimeout 120000 as the default, so bootCrmDb
  suites without an explicit pin stop being time bombs as the chain
  grows
- every suite-level jest.setTimeout below 120s raised to 120s — local
  pins OVERRIDE the config default, so the 30s/60s ones would keep
  flaking regardless of the global bump

No test logic changed anywhere.

/**
* CLI test for scripts/reset-admin-mfa.js — break-glass MFA reset (#738).
*
* Boots a temp-SQLite DB, seeds an admin with MFA fully enabled, then runs
* the script in a child process (--email <addr> --yes) pointed at the same
* DB file, and asserts the four MFA columns are zeroed. The script runs in
* its own process with its own knex connection; the parent connection is
* idle during the spawn so the SQLite write lock isn't contended.
*/
const path = require('path');
const { execFileSync } = require('child_process');
const { bootCrmDb } = require('./helpers/crmDb');
jest.setTimeout(120000);
let db;
let cleanup;
beforeAll(async () => {
({ db, cleanup } = await bootCrmDb());
}, 60000);
afterAll(async () => {
if (cleanup) await cleanup();
});
const SCRIPT = path.resolve(__dirname, '..', '..', 'scripts', 'reset-admin-mfa.js');
async function seedEnrolledAdmin(email) {
const inserted = await db('admin_users').insert({
username: email.split('@')[0],
email,
password_hash: 'x',
is_active: true,
two_factor_enabled: true,
two_factor_secret: 'iv.tag.ct',
two_factor_recovery_codes: JSON.stringify(['$2b$10$fakehashfakehashfakehashfa']),
two_factor_enrolled_at: new Date(),
created_at: new Date(),
}).returning('id');
return inserted[0]?.id ?? inserted[0];
}
it('zeroes the four MFA columns for the targeted admin', async () => {
const email = 'reset-me@example.com';
const id = await seedEnrolledAdmin(email);
execFileSync('node', [SCRIPT, '--email', email, '--yes'], {
env: {
...process.env,
NODE_ENV: 'test',
TEST_DATABASE_PATH: process.env.TEST_DATABASE_PATH,
},
stdio: 'pipe',
});
const row = await db('admin_users').where({ id }).first();
expect(Number(row.two_factor_enabled)).toBe(0);
expect(row.two_factor_secret).toBeNull();
expect(row.two_factor_recovery_codes).toBeNull();
expect(row.two_factor_enrolled_at).toBeNull();
});
it('leaves a different admin untouched', async () => {
const targetEmail = 'target@example.com';
const bystanderEmail = 'bystander@example.com';
const targetId = await seedEnrolledAdmin(targetEmail);
const bystanderId = await seedEnrolledAdmin(bystanderEmail);
execFileSync('node', [SCRIPT, '--email', targetEmail, '--yes'], {
env: { ...process.env, NODE_ENV: 'test', TEST_DATABASE_PATH: process.env.TEST_DATABASE_PATH },
stdio: 'pipe',
});
const target = await db('admin_users').where({ id: targetId }).first();
const bystander = await db('admin_users').where({ id: bystanderId }).first();
expect(Number(target.two_factor_enabled)).toBe(0);
expect(Number(bystander.two_factor_enabled)).toBe(1);
expect(bystander.two_factor_secret).toBe('iv.tag.ct');
});
